Sažetak
At present, steel fiber reinforced shotcrete plays an essential role in the construction of underground structures in the world. The aim of this research work was to investigate the possibilities of wider application of fiber reinforced shotcrete to the construction of tunnels in Croatia . In this paper a presentation is given of the first research work of fiber reinforced shotcrete in Croatia. Three kinds of shotcrete specimens were tested for compressive strength, flexural strength and toughness. Energy apsorption of steel fiber reinforced shotcrete and mesh reinforced shotcrete (Q 131) was also measured. The experimental work was done according to the European Specification for Shotcrete, EFNARC 1996, on the site of the Sveti Rok Tunnel (length = 5670 m) and under laboratory conditions. The results of testing physical and mechanical properties of different shotcrete specimens have shown the advantages of steel fiber reinforced shotcrete.
